Firefighter hurt in rifle range shed blaze - Herald Sun




A VOLUNTEER firefighter was injured when a shed at a rifle range caught fire in Millmerran, west of Toowoomba.



Firefighters from Pittsworth and Millmerran were joined by volunteer rural fire fighters about 6.50pm Tuesday to extinguish the blaze on Heckendorf Rd.


The injured firefighter was taken to Millmerran Health Services with smoke inhalation at 9pm.


The crews didn’t leave the scene until 11.20pm and they will return this morning to determine what caused the blaze.


It is unknown whether ammunition was inside the shed at the time of the fire.
